Skip to content

Commit

Permalink
Bug 1869332 - Write a placeholder implementation for getting the buil…
Browse files Browse the repository at this point in the history
…dconfig. r=chunmin

This is expected to be present in ffmpeg, but is only for displaying things on
the command-line, we don't need a "real" implementation.

Differential Revision: https://phabricator.services.mozilla.com/D196062
  • Loading branch information
padenot committed Dec 13, 2023
1 parent 090d5b5 commit 4cff205
Show file tree
Hide file tree
Showing 2 changed files with 10 additions and 0 deletions.
8 changes: 8 additions & 0 deletions media/libaom/build_config.c
Original file line number Diff line number Diff line change
@@ -0,0 +1,8 @@
/* -*- Mode: C++; tab-width: 2; indent-tabs-mode: nil; c-basic-offset: 2 -*- */
/* vim:set ts=2 sw=2 sts=2 et cindent: */
/* This Source Code Form is subject to the terms of the Mozilla Public
* License, v. 2.0. If a copy of the MPL was not distributed with this
* file, You can obtain one at http://mozilla.org/MPL/2.0/. */

// Placeholder implementation -- need to be present but not used
const char *aom_codec_build_config(void) {return "It's a good config.";}
2 changes: 2 additions & 0 deletions media/libaom/moz.build
Original file line number Diff line number Diff line change
Expand Up @@ -95,6 +95,8 @@ for f in SOURCES:
elif f.endswith('avx2.c'):
SOURCES[f].flags += ['-mavx2']

SOURCES += [ 'build_config.c' ]

# Suppress warnings in third-party code.
CFLAGS += [
'-Wno-sign-compare',
Expand Down

0 comments on commit 4cff205

Please sign in to comment.